Abstract
A display has a screen which incorporates a light modulator. The screen may be a front projection screen or a rear-projection screen. Elements of the light modulator may be controlled to adjust the intensity of light emanating from corresponding areas on the screen. The display may provide a high dynamic range.

16. A display comprising:
-
a first array of pixels connected to emit individually-controlled amounts of light onto a second array of pixels, the second array of pixels connected to pass individually-controllable portions of the light; and
,a controller connected to;
control the pixels of the first and second arrays of pixels, the controller configured to control the pixels of the first array of pixels to provide on the second array of pixels an approximation of an image specified by image data;
determine a difference between the image and the approximation of the image at individual pixels of the second array of pixels; and
control the pixels of the second array of pixels to modulate the approximation of the image according to the corresponding determined differences. - View Dependent Claims (17, 18, 19, 20, 21, 22, 23)

24. A method of displaying an image on a display comprising a first array of pixels which emit light onto a second array of pixels, the method comprising:
-
controlling the first array of pixels to yield a pattern of light which approximates an image specified by image date on the second array of pixels;
determining a difference between the pattern of light at a pixel of the second array of pixels and a corresponding location of the image specified by the image data; and
,controlling the pixel of the second array of pixels based on the determined difference. - View Dependent Claims (25, 26, 27, 28)
